Нейросеть

Разработка базы данных для администрации сельского поселения с функционалом фотогалереи на основе SQL (Курсовая)

Нейросеть для курсовой работы Гарантия уникальности Строго по ГОСТу Высочайшее качество Поддержка 24/7

Курсовая работа посвящена разработке и внедрению базы данных для нужд администрации сельского поселения. Проект включает проектирование структуры базы данных, реализацию функционала для хранения и управления данными, а также создание фотогалереи для визуального представления информации. Работа направлена на повышение эффективности работы администрации и улучшение доступа к информации.

Проблема:

Существует необходимость в эффективном инструменте для хранения и обработки данных в администрации сельского поселения, а также в удобном способе представления визуальной информации. Отсутствие современной системы затрудняет оперативный доступ к информации и усложняет процессы управления.

Актуальность:

Разработка баз данных для администраций сельских поселений является актуальной задачей, так как позволяет оптимизировать процессы управления и повысить качество обслуживания населения. Данная работа вносит вклад в развитие информационных систем местного самоуправления, основываясь на принципах эффективного управления данными и визуализации информации.

Цель:

Целью курсовой работы является создание функциональной базы данных с фотогалереей, которая будет обеспечивать эффективное управление данными и улучшать визуальное представление информации для администрации сельского поселения.

Задачи:

  • Анализ деятельности администрации сельского поселения и выявление требований к базе данных.
  • Проектирование логической и физической структуры базы данных.
  • Выбор и обоснование СУБД (SQL) для реализации базы данных.
  • Разработка фотогалереи и интеграция её с базой данных.
  • Разработка интерфейса пользователя для работы с базой данных.
  • Тестирование и отладка разработанной системы.
  • Подготовка документации и руководства пользователя.

Результаты:

В результате выполнения курсовой работы будет разработана работоспособная база данных с фотогалереей, отвечающая требованиям администрации сельского поселения. Разработанная система позволит повысить эффективность управления данными и улучшить доступ к информации.

Наименование образовательного учреждения

Курсовая

на тему

Разработка базы данных для администрации сельского поселения с функционалом фотогалереи на основе SQL

Выполнил: ФИО

Руководитель: ФИО

Содержание

  • Введение 1
  • Теоретические основы проектирования баз данных 2
    • - Основные понятия и принципы реляционных баз данных 2.1
    • - Методы проектирования баз данных и выбор СУБД 2.2
    • - Основы безопасности баз данных и защита информации 2.3
  • Технологии создания фотогалерей и веб-интерфейсов 3
    • - Обзор технологий для создания фотогалерей 3.1
    • - Разработка веб-интерфейса для доступа к БД 3.2
    • - Принципы адаптивной верстки и оптимизации изображений 3.3
  • Проектирование и реализация базы данных 4
    • - Анализ требований и проектирование логической структуры БД 4.1
    • - Физическая реализация базы данных в SQL 4.2
    • - Разработка и интеграция фотогалереи 4.3
  • Разработка веб-интерфейса и тестирование системы 5
    • - Разработка пользовательского интерфейса 5.1
    • - Разработка функциональности поиска и фильтрации 5.2
    • - Тестирование и отладка системы 5.3
  • Заключение 6
  • Список литературы 7

Введение

Содержимое раздела

Введение обосновывает актуальность выбранной темы, необходимость создания базы данных для администрации и фотогалереи. В этом разделе описываются основные цели и задачи, которые будут решаться в процессе работы. Также будет представлено краткое описание структуры курсовой работы и ее основных этапов, а также будет определена практическая значимость создаваемой базы данных для эффективной работы администрации.

Теоретические основы проектирования баз данных

Содержимое раздела

Этот раздел рассматривает теоретические основы проектирования баз данных, включая основные понятия, такие как сущность, атрибут, связь, нормализация, реляционные модели данных и выбор системы управления базами данных (СУБД). Будут рассмотрены методы проектирования баз данных, нормализации и обеспечения целостности данных. Также будет уделено внимание принципам безопасности баз данных и защиты информации, что необходимо для администрирования.

    Основные понятия и принципы реляционных баз данных

    Содержимое раздела

    Подробное рассмотрение основных понятий в области баз данных, таких как сущности, атрибуты, ключи и связи, используемые в реляционных базах данных. Описание принципов реляционной модели данных, а также знакомство с концепциями нормализации баз данных для обеспечения целостности и минимизации избыточности данных. Важно понимание основ для дальнейшего проектирования баз данных.

    Методы проектирования баз данных и выбор СУБД

    Содержимое раздела

    Обзор различных методов проектирования баз данных, включая ER-диаграммы и другие подходы. Обсуждение критериев выбора СУБД, таких как производительность, масштабируемость, безопасность и удобство администрирования. Будет рассмотрен выбор SQL в качестве СУБД, а также сравнение с альтернативными вариантами. Это нужно для дальнейшей разработки.

    Основы безопасности баз данных и защита информации

    Содержимое раздела

    Рассмотрение основных угроз безопасности данных в базах данных, включая несанкционированный доступ, потерю данных и атаки вредоносного ПО. Обсуждение методов защиты данных, таких как аутентификация, авторизация, шифрование и резервное копирование. Также будет уделено внимание правам доступа, учетным записям и ролям пользователей в базах данных.

Технологии создания фотогалерей и веб-интерфейсов

Содержимое раздела

Этот раздел посвящен изучению технологий, необходимых для создания фотогалереи и веб-интерфейса для доступа к базе данных. Рассматриваются различные подходы к созданию фотогалерей, включая как клиентские, так и серверные решения. Также будет рассмотрено создание веб-интерфейса для взаимодействия с базой данных, включая выбор технологий frontend и backend разработки, а также принципы разработки пользовательских интерфейсов.

    Обзор технологий для создания фотогалерей

    Содержимое раздела

    Обзор различных библиотек и фреймворков для создания фотогалерей, таких как HTML, CSS и JavaScript. Рассмотрение преимуществ и недостатков каждого подхода. Будут рассмотрены различные техники адаптивной верстки для корректного отображения фотогалерей на различных устройствах. Также будет сделан акцент на выборе подходящего инструмента для поставленных задач.

    Разработка веб-интерфейса для доступа к БД

    Содержимое раздела

    Рассмотрение технологий для создания пользовательского интерфейса для работы с базой данных, включая HTML, CSS, JavaScript и серверные языки программирования (PHP, Python, Node.js). Знакомство с принципами REST API для взаимодействия с базой данных. Особое внимание будет уделено проектированию удобного и интуитивно понятного интерфейса для пользователей.

    Принципы адаптивной верстки и оптимизации изображений

    Содержимое раздела

    Рассмотрение принципов адаптивного веб-дизайна для корректного отображения на различных устройствах с разными разрешениями экранов. Обсуждение методов оптимизации изображений для повышения производительности и улучшения пользовательского опыта. Будут рассмотрены различные форматы изображений и методы сжатия, а также выбор оптимальных настроек.

Проектирование и реализация базы данных

Содержимое раздела

Этот раздел посвящен практической реализации базы данных для администрации сельского поселения. Будет представлен детальный процесс проектирования базы данных, включая определение сущностей, атрибутов и связей. Затем будет продемонстрирована физическая реализация базы данных в SQL, включая создание таблиц, определение типов данных и ограничений. Кроме того, будет создана фотогалерея.

    Анализ требований и проектирование логической структуры БД

    Содержимое раздела

    Определение требований к базе данных на основе анализа деятельности администрации. Создание логической схемы базы данных с использованием ER-диаграмм. Определение сущностей, атрибутов, ключей и связей между таблицами. Важно уделить внимание нормализации для обеспечения целостности данных.

    Физическая реализация базы данных в SQL

    Содержимое раздела

    Написание SQL-скриптов для создания таблиц, определения типов данных, ограничений уникальности и внешних ключей. Реализация связей между таблицами для установления взаимосвязей между данными. Настройка индексов для повышения производительности запросов. Импорт данных и верификация правильности структуры.

    Разработка и интеграция фотогалереи

    Содержимое раздела

    Разработка фотогалереи с использованием выбранных технологий и библиотек. Интеграция фотогалереи с базой данных для хранения и отображения изображений. Создание функционала загрузки, просмотра и управления изображениями в фотогалерее. Разработка интерфейса для работы с фотогалереей.

Разработка веб-интерфейса и тестирование системы

Содержимое раздела

Этот раздел включает этапы разработки пользовательского веб-интерфейса для взаимодействия с базой данных. Будут разработаны формы для ввода и редактирования данных, а также инструменты для поиска и фильтрации информации. Процесс тестирования подразумевает проверку функциональности, производительности и удобства использования разработанной системы. Также будет протестирована интеграция фотогалереи.

    Разработка пользовательского интерфейса

    Содержимое раздела

    Разработка форм, таблиц и других элементов интерфейса для взаимодействия с базой данных. Использование HTML, CSS, JavaScript и серверных технологий. Разработка логики обработки данных, отправки запросов к базе данных и отображения результатов. Обеспечение удобного и интуитивно понятного интерфейса.

    Разработка функциональности поиска и фильтрации

    Содержимое раздела

    Реализация функций поиска и фильтрации данных для удобного доступа к информации. Использование SQL-запросов и JavaScript для обработки поисковых запросов. Разработка логики обработки результатов поиска и отображения данных на интерфейсе. Обеспечение высокой скорости работы.

    Тестирование и отладка системы

    Содержимое раздела

    Проведение тестирования разработанной системы для выявления ошибок и недочетов. Тестирование функциональности, производительности, безопасности и удобства использования. Выполнение отладки для устранения выявленных ошибок. Подготовка тестовых сценариев и регрессионное тестирование.

Заключение

Содержимое раздела

В заключении подводятся итоги работы, делаются выводы о достижении поставленной цели, и оценивается эффективность разработанной базы данных с учетом поставленных задач. Обобщаются результаты работы, оценивается практическая значимость полученных результатов и предлагаются рекомендации по дальнейшему развитию системы. Рассматриваются возможные направления улучшений и расширений функциональности.

Список литературы

Содержимое раздела

В разделе 'Список литературы' приводятся библиографические данные использованных источников, включая книги, научные статьи, учебные пособия, стандарты и интернет-ресурсы. Список должен быть оформлен в соответствии с требованиями к оформлению научной литературы, а также предоставлять полную информацию об использованных источниках.

Получи Такую Курсовую

До 90% уникальность
Готовый файл Word
Оформление по ГОСТ
Список источников по ГОСТ
Таблицы и схемы
Презентация

Создать Курсовая на любую тему за 5 минут

Создать

#5906930